Transaction 40169830cf9b4a3af0215dab85130011e65ab6469624601743f574f51efc1470
1 Input
2 Outputs
- 40169830cf9b4a3af0215dab85130011e65ab6469624601743f574f51efc1470:0
- 40169830cf9b4a3af0215dab85130011e65ab6469624601743f574f51efc1470:1
value 138705058852
address mgPJF3vj8NM67PrZG6DWbVo5jw2MnUB5w2
value 2404187885
address mjTBsEN6xPBU7WUweaBkRgDBscpo3KtQwu